June 13th, 2016

NHTSA Campaign Number: 16E056000
Manufacturer: Peter Paul Electronics Co., Inc.
Manufactured Begin Date: May 1st, 2015
Manufactured End Date: July 30th, 2015

Defect Summary:
Wilson Manifolds Inc. (Wilson) is recalling certain Peter Paul 22X01031GM 12/DC solenoid valves manufactured May 1, 2015, to July 30, 2015. Due to improper welding, the affected valves may separate when under pressure either during installation or during use of the nitrous system resulting in the piston ejecting.

Consequence Summary:
If the piston ejects, it can increase the risk of injury to those nearby or possibly damage other nearby components.

Corrective Summary:
Wilson has notified owners, and has provided replacement solenoid valve stems, free of charge. Owners may contact Wilson customer service at 1-954-771-6216.

September 2nd, 2015

NHTSA Campaign Number: 15E072000
Manufacturer: Peter Paul Electronics Co., Inc.
Manufactured Begin Date: May 5th, 2015
Manufactured End Date: July 24th, 2015
Date of Owner Notification: August 14th, 2015

Defect Summary:
Peter Paul Electronics Co., Inc. (Peter Paul) is recalling certain nitrous oxide solenoid valves, part numbers 22X01421GM 12/DC, 22X01431GM 12/DC; 22X01441GM 12/DC; 70-1010; 22X01701GM 12/DC; 22X00981GM 12/DC; 22X01031GM 12/DC; 22X01481GM 12/DC; 22X01731GM 16/DC; 22X01751GM 12/DC; 22X01761GM 12/DC; 22X01781GM 16/DC; 22X01821GM 16/DC; 22X01861GM 12/DC;22X01871GM 12/DC; 22X01881GM 12/DC; O22X00551GM 12/DC; and O22X00591GM 16/DC manufactured May 5, 2015, to July 24, 2015. The affected valves have end stops on sleeves that may break when under pressure either during installation or during use.

Consequence Summary:
If the end stop on the sleeves breaks, the end stop may come off under pressure, increasing the risk of injury to those nearby or possibly damaging other nearby components.

Corrective Summary:
Peter Paul will notify the manufacturers who purchsed the valves for use in nitrous oxide fuel systems and repair or replace the solenoid valves, free of charge. The recall began on August 14, 2015. Owners may call Peter Paul customer service at 1-860-229-4884.
